Output bb24215bf17c3876734b5894d77671beafc07f4158addd98329c9d841d00866b:3

value
13351136
script pubkey
OP_0 OP_PUSHBYTES_20 152e27325085cd4ae4bf82c4ce56631a7f7f7692
address
bc1qz5hzwvjsshx54e9lstzvu4nrrflh7a5jt7vrl6
transaction
bb24215bf17c3876734b5894d77671beafc07f4158addd98329c9d841d00866b
spent
true